Frequently asked questions

What is Argentina_97-05 Horace Harding Expressway's energy grade?

Argentina_97-05 Horace Harding Expressway scores 26 out of 100 on ENERGY STAR — band D (Lowest band (1–54)) — in its 2024 New York City disclosure. Scores are national percentiles against similar buildings; 75+ qualifies for ENERGY STAR certification.

How much energy does Argentina_97-05 Horace Harding Expressway use?

Its 2024 site energy-use intensity was 111.1 kBtu/ft² (147.3 kBtu/ft² source) across 241,697 sq ft, including 1,295,001 kWh of electricity and 148,282 therms of natural gas.

What are Argentina_97-05 Horace Harding Expressway's carbon emissions?

Argentina_97-05 Horace Harding Expressway reported 1,868 tCO₂e of greenhouse-gas emissions (7.7 kgCO₂e/ft²) for 2024. Under Local Law 97, buildings over 25,000 sq ft face carbon caps with fines of $268 per metric ton of CO₂e over the limit, phasing in from 2024.
